Bee, a community in Seward County, Nebraska, has 281 residents. At $95,250, its median household income sits above Seward County's $81,122.

From 2019 to 2023, Bee's population grew 35.1% from 208 to 281, while its median home value rose 44.0% from $84,600 to $121,800.

Owners occupy 90.2% of the area's occupied homes. The median resident is 35.9 years old.
